Transaction 710fcbaeee1968e631ab39f6188d3bf36b3701919aaac6ee421e78effb373346
1 Input
1 Output
-
710fcbaeee1968e631ab39f6188d3bf36b3701919aaac6ee421e78effb373346:0
- value
- 101574958
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d953cf220198b9a174c9ebb04b9dc625fdb12e6 OP_EQUAL
- address
- MRBaivqPYCEZHJWfr1zx3sbyoMp31HRHZy